About This Item

Mar 1970 hardcover stated 1st edition. Light edgewear and soil on dj, sunning on cover and on and near dj spine , paaperclip dent and stain on dj and cover, fray on top of spine , soil on edge, else text clean, binding tight .

About Dave's Books

Hi. Thanks for looking at my storefront. I have been a bookseller since 1981 . I have worked for such national and local New York booksellers as Barnes and Noble, Marboro Books (B&N's mail order division) , Shakespeare and Company, The Mysterious Bookshop, Cooper Square Books, and Bookazine Wholesalers. I have also been a sales representative for a number of small book presses.
